Ferguson and St. Anthony are places in Iowa.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Ferguson has the higher population (97 vs 93 in St. Anthony). St. Anthony has the higher median household income ($58,750 vs $51,250 in Ferguson). Ferguson has the higher median home value ($75,700 vs $50,000 in St. Anthony).
